    I like the idea – it’s important to recognize that Twitter, HN, meetups, etc. represent only a tiny fraction of working developers – but I think this article does “dark matter” developers a disservice. Not actively participating in the “visible matter” universe doesn’t mean that you’re working with ancient or unusual technology, or that you’re not interested in improving your craft.

    There are lots of “dark matter” developers who work with Hot New Tech but aren’t social about it (because they’re shy, or have busy personal lives, or feel alienated by the dominant culture, or whatever).
